A leading engineering firm in the UK is seeking a Senior Mechanical Engineer to join their team. This position involves leading complex mechanical design projects in nuclear settings, ensuring compliance with UK regulations.

Candidates should have a degree in Mechanical Engineering and proven leadership experience. The role is primarily office-based with site visits and offers opportunities for professional development. Competitive salary and benefits are included.
